学习Python编程言语,你能够依照以下进程进行:
1. 了解Python的基本概念:Python是一种高档编程言语,它具有简练、易读和易写的特色。Python广泛运用于Web开发、数据剖析、人工智能等范畴。
2. 装置Python:在开端学习之前,你需求在核算机上装置Python。你能够从Python的官方网站下载并装置Python。
3. 学习Python的根底语法:Python的根底语法包含变量、数据类型、运算符、条件句子、循环句子等。
4. 实践编写Python代码:经过编写简略的Python程序来实践你的常识。能够从编写“Hello, World!”程序开端,然后逐渐测验更杂乱的程序。
5. 学习Python的规范库和第三方库:Python具有丰厚的规范库和第三方库,它们供给了许多现成的功用,能够让你更高效地完结编程使命。
6. 参加在线课程或阅览书本:有许多在线课程和书本能够协助你学习Python。你能够挑选合适自己的学习资源。
7. 参加Python社区:Python有一个活泼的社区,你能够经过参加Python相关的论坛、交际媒体群组等来与其他Python开发者沟通。
8. 不断操练和实践:编程是一项技术,需求经过不断的操练和实践来进步。你能够测验处理一些编程应战,或许参加开源项目来进步你的编程才能。
9. 学习更高档的Python特性:跟着你的Python技术的进步,你能够开端学习更高档的Python特性,如面向目标编程、反常处理、多线程等。
10. 坚持更新和学习:Python是一个不断发展的言语,新的特性和库不断出现。坚持更新和学习,以坚持你的Python技术的先进性。
记住,学习编程是一个按部就班的进程,不要急于求成。经过不断的操练和学习,你将能够把握Python编程。
Python作为一种功用强大的编程言语,其文件读取操作是日常编程中不可或缺的一部分。本文将具体介绍Python中读取文件的办法,从根底语法到实践运用,协助您把握文件读取的技巧。
在Python中,读取文件一般触及以下几个进程:
翻开文件:运用`open()`函数翻开文件。
读取内容:运用文件目标的`read()`、`readline()`或`readlines()`办法读取内容。
封闭文件:运用`close()`办法封闭文件,开释资源。
运用`open()`函数能够翻开文件,并回来一个文件目标。以下是一个简略的示例:
with open('example.txt', 'r') as file:
content = file.read()
print(content)
在这个比如中,咱们测验翻开一个名为`example.txt`的文件,并运用`read()`办法读取其内容。`with`句子保证文件在操作完结后主动封闭。
1. read()办法
该办法读取整个文件内容,回来一个字符串。假如文件很大,可能会导致内存不足。
file_content = file.read()
2. readline()办法
该办法读取文件的一行内容,回来一个字符串。假如文件有多行,能够接连调用该办法读取每一行。
line = file.readline()
while line:
print(line.strip())
line = file.readline()
3. readlines()办法
该办法读取文件的一切行,回来一个字符串列表。假如文件很大,可能会导致内存不足。
lines = file.readlines()
for line in lines:
print(line.strip())
`r`:只读形式,默许形式。
`w`:写入形式,假如文件存在则掩盖,假如不存在则创立。
`x`:独占写入形式,假如文件存在则报错。
`a`:追加形式,假如文件存在则在文件结尾追加内容,假如不存在则创立。
`b`:二进制形式,用于读取或写入二进制文件。
`t`:文本形式,默许形式。
1. 读取配置文件
在许多运用程序中,配置文件用于存储程序设置。Python能够轻松读取这些配置文件,并依据其内容设置程序参数。
2. 读取日志文件
日志文件记录了程序运转进程中的重要信息。Python能够读取日志文件,并剖析其间的内容,以便进行毛病扫除或功能监控。
3. 读取CSV文件
CSV文件是一种常用的数据交换格局。Python能够读取CSV文件,并将其内容转换为DataFrame目标,便利进行数据剖析。
Python文件读取操作是编程中的一项基本技术。经过本文的介绍,信任您现已把握了Python读取文件的办法。在实践运用中,灵活运用这些办法,能够协助您更高效地处理文件数据。
宏基蜂鸟swift3,宏基蜂鸟Swift3——轻浮便携,功能杰出的作业利器
宏碁蜂鸟Swift3是一款备受重视的轻浮笔记本电脑,以下是其主要特色和装备信息:外观规划宏碁蜂鸟Swift3采用了全金属机身规划,...
2024-12-26